APTI APTI-W41H2-TUYA Wi‑Fi — 4 MP, 3.6 mm lens is a compact IP camera intended for remote video monitoring over wireless networks. The device combines a 4 megapixel image sensor with a 3.6 mm fixed lens to deliver higher-resolution footage than standard definition cameras, enabling clearer facial and object identification in domestic and small-business environments. The model name indicates compatibility with the Tuya platform, allowing integration with supported mobile apps and smart-home ecosystems for live view, alerts and basic remote configuration.
This IP camera provides improved image detail through its 4 MP sensor and 3.6 mm lens, while the Wi‑Fi interface simplifies installation by eliminating the need for network cabling. Compatibility with a widely used cloud and smart‑home platform enables remote access from smartphones and tablets, plus event notifications. The unit’s compact design makes it easy to position indoors where discrete monitoring is required, and the camera supports continuous or motion‑triggered recording modes for flexible surveillance workflows.
Place the camera in a stable indoor location with reliable Wi‑Fi coverage and a clear view of the monitored area. Power the device according to the included power adapter and follow the manufacturer’s setup procedure to connect the camera to the local wireless network. Use the Tuya-compatible mobile application to add the camera, complete initial configuration, set motion detection zones and adjust video quality settings. After setup, verify live view, enable push notifications if required, and configure recording preferences such as continuous recording or event‑based capture.
For best image quality, position the camera at a height that minimises obstructions and provides a direct line of sight to entry points or areas of interest. Ensure the wireless router is within recommended range and use a stable power source. Regularly check the app for firmware updates and review motion sensitivity settings to reduce false alerts in busy environments.
